Project Manager Competition #: NLH-RE-26-120
Status: Term
Location: St. John's

Key Responsibilities: - Takes projects from original concept through to final implementation and transition to operations
- Develops detailed work plans, schedules, project estimates, resource plans, and status reports
- Conducts project meetings and is responsible for project tracking and analysis
- Manages the integration of vendor tasks and tracks and reviews vendor deliverables
- Provides technical and analytical guidance to project team
- Recommends and takes action to direct the analysis and solutions of problems
- Manages and takes accountability for project budgets and financial reporting
What We're Looking For: - You have a proven track record in managing and supervising staff, excellent communications skills, strong interpersonal skills (including the ability to deal effectively with all levels of staff both internal and external)
- Project management experience and the ability to work in a team environment.
What You'll Need: - A bachelor's degree in engineering from a recognized post-secondary institution. Electrical Engineering degree is preferred.
- You must be eligible for membership with the Association of Professional Engineers and Geoscientists of Newfoundland and Labrador (PEGNL) as either a professional member or engineer-in-training.
- A minimum seven (7) years work experience in project management, including all aspects of the project life cycle.
- Project Management Professional (PMP) Certification from the Project Management Institute would be considered an asset.
- Experience managing Enterprise Resource Planning implementations, specifically JD Edwards, would be an asset.
- An equivalent combination of education and experience may be considered.
